How people experience care matters.

If paramedic services have been part of your loved one's substance use health journey, your perspective can help shape how that care is delivered.

CAPSA, The Ottawa Hospital Research Institute, and the Regional Paramedic Program for Eastern Ontario are hosting a virtual focus group to hear directly from families and loved ones. Your experience is not just welcome in this research. It is essential to it.

Families and loved ones are rarely asked what care felt like from where they were standing. This is an opportunity to change that.
